WebAlgiers (/ æ l ˈ dʒ ɪər z / al-JEERZ; Arabic: الجزائر, romanized: al-Jazāʾir; Berber languages: Dzayer; French: Alger, ) is the capital and largest city of Algeria.The city's population at the 2008 census was 2,988,145 and in 2024 was estimated to be around 4,500,000. Algiers is in the north-central part of Algeria. Since 2012, Marfret has been serving the Algerian dry port of Mageco in the Rouïba industrial zone. The company ensures a weekly departure from Marseille on Friday, for a Sunday arrival in Algiers.
